Narrative Update Jun 18

BOQ: Share Price Recovery And Capital Returns Will Balance Earnings Pressures

Analysts have made a small trim to their Bank of Queensland price target, edging fair value from A$6.33 to A$6.31 as they factor in updated assumptions for discount rates, revenue growth, profit margins and future P/E multiples. What’s in the News for Bank of Queensland Bank of Queensland shares recently recovered after touching a fresh 52 week low, with the stock holding around the A$6 level as investors weighed earnings headwinds and capital plans.
Narrative Update Jun 04

BOQ: Equipment Finance Sale Uncertainty Will Shape Dividends And Future Returns

Analysts have trimmed their price target for Bank of Queensland to A$6.33 from A$6.49, citing updated assumptions that indicate more moderate revenue growth, slightly lower profit margins and a higher future P/E multiple. What's in the News Bank of Queensland declared an ordinary dividend of A$0.20 per share for the six months ended 28 February 2026, with an ex date of 5 April 2026, a record date of 5 May 2026 and a payment date of 27 May 2026.

About the Company

FoundedEmployeesCEOWebsite
18743,394Rod Finchwww.boq.com.au

Bank of Queensland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the provision of financial services in Australia. The company operates through Retail Bank and BOQ Business segments. It offers banking and savings accounts; term deposits; transaction accounts; business bank accounts; debit and credit cards; home and contents insurance; car insurance; business banking support products; foreign exchange and trade services; and merchant and payment products.
